Transaction 5f2cef30e3a7929677097ad25004199ff68e45ca0c371c2412eec1fee4225760

1 Input
2 Outputs
  • 5f2cef30e3a7929677097ad25004199ff68e45ca0c371c2412eec1fee4225760:0
  • value  18490068
    address  15V3npuWJE2B5KQER4B2QWDwEoEEsFTzpu
  • 5f2cef30e3a7929677097ad25004199ff68e45ca0c371c2412eec1fee4225760:1
  • value  1524686
    address  1LVgDrR5FPyAogmzpJSNaWLxKvBEbroGHY